Weather in January

January, like December, in Jacksonville, West Virginia, is another cold winter month, with an average temperature fluctuating between 37°F (2.8°C) and 23.5°F (-4.7°C).

Temperature

January, known for its average high temperature of 37°F (2.8°C) and an average low temperature of 23.5°F (-4.7°C), is the coldest month.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ity are January and February, with an average relative humidity of 83%.

Rainfall

In Jacksonville, West Virginia, in January, during 12 rainfall days, 3.11" (79m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Jacksonville, during the entire year, the rain falls for 182.8 days and collects up to 38.62" (981m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through May, October through December are months with snowfall in Jacksonville, West Virginia. January is the month with the most snowfall in Jacksonville. Snow falls for 16.6 days and accumulates 8.15" (207mm) of snow.

Daylight

In Jacksonville, the average length of the day in January is 9h and 49min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 7:40 am and sunset at 5:10 pm. On the last day of January, sunrise is at 7:29 am and sunset at 5:41 pm EST.

Sunshine

The month with the least sunshine in Jacksonville is January, with an average of 3.3h of sunshine.

UV index

The months with the lowest UV index in Jacksonville are January, February, November and December,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index value of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
